Skin Care Formulators Should Accommodate Your Brand’s Specific Goals 

The truth is there’s no one-size-fits-all best skin care lab. Your brand’s unique requirements will determine the best supplier out of all of your available options. As such, to find the best skin care formulators for your individual needs, first, you must decide on your brand’s goals.

 

Think beyond the immediate future. For success over the long term, you need to formulate a realistic strategy for how your skin care brand can stay competitive and stand out in the market. 

Just a handful of questions to keep in mind while choosing between skin care formulators include: 

  • Why are you sourcing skin care? Are you looking for skincare on a bulk basis for treatments at your spa or clinic, or are you hoping to start your own skincare brand? 

  • What is your brand’s unique selling point (USP) and which labs can produce products to match it?  

  • Can you allocate the time and budget to customize your skincare from scratch with this supplier, or does the quick, budget-friendly uncustomized route make sense at the beginning stages of your brand? Learn more about the costs of the various skin care formulation methods here.

  • Does your business adhere to specific ethical standards? Check if each beauty lab tests on animals or uses certain harmful ingredients in their products that are against your code of ethics.

  • Where is this lab and its headquarters based? Is it within driving distance or a short plane journey away from your location? If the manufacturer is close by, you may have the opportunity to build a closer working relationship.

Write a detailed business plan outlining your short, medium, and long-term goals for the future, including your estimated manufacturing budget and a realistic time frame to launch your skin care business. Shortlist all of the skin care formulators that can fulfill your business plan’s goals.


Green flags: If the skin care manufacturer has an extremely detailed website, and an active blog and/or socials, is transparent about ethical skincare, is clear about their manufacturing services, and how they help clients to achieve their goals. Above all, they should be contactable! You will be working alongside them, so their response time and quality is important.

Red flags: Limited information on their website, a need for clarity about their manufacturing methods, poor or vague information on estimated costs and lead times, unclear formulating standards, refusal to share pricing even after first contact and/or unsure how to price products for manufacturing during the formulating period.

A Supplier’s Manufacturing Methods Must Align With Your Brand

With your brand vision in place, it’s time to dive deeper into the product selection process and decide on your preferred manufacturing method. 

Firstly, it’s important to note that some skin care manufacturers offer limited formulating options. Certain suppliers only provide private label products, while others only produce skin care from scratch. Disqualify skin care formulators if they lack experience and expertise with your brand’s preferred manufacturing method.

There are four main manufacturing methods in total.  


Bulk

If you require skin care for client treatments, buying in bulk is your best bet. This involves purchasing large quantities of preformulated skincare from a supplier in large unbranded drums.

Private Label

If you have a limited time frame and a tight budget, private label manufacturing is ideal for skin care brands in the early stages of your business. Private labeling involves using a lab’s preformulated skin care as your own. 


Look for skin care formulators with a large collection of private label products and detailed information about their ingredients, prices, and packaging options.

Custom Product Creation

On a budget but want your product formula to stand out? Shortlist skin care formulators that offer custom product creation. This process involves adding some limited customizations to a manufacturer’s base formula.

Custom Formulating

Does your brand vision include original skin care products unlike anything else on the market? Custom formulating from scratch is the way to go. 

This involves working with a lab to develop your formula starting from zero. Look for labs with extensive custom formulating experience. This method requires highly trained professional chemists, a developed R&D department, and the necessary manufacturing facilities to develop skin care from scratch.

Green flags: Extensive experience with all of the manufacturing methods listed above, transparency around costs and timelines, and specificity about their exact processes for each method.


Red flags: Limited information about the methods on offer, a lack of proven experience and expertise with one or more of their services, vague details about their ingredients, and the formula quality.

Clean Ingredients

It’s not enough to create skincare that actually works, it’s also important to formulate with skin safety in mind.

Consumers are increasingly concerned about potentially harmful ingredients in skin care products and demand formulas that prioritize safety above all else. According to Fortune Business Insights, the market for vegan (and cruelty-free) skin care is also growing each year.

Ensure the skin care formulators on your shortlist avoid harmful ingredients and formulate to strict vegan standards.
